With regards to the price of artificial grass, there's a wide range of prices which matches the numerous types available. The price ranges from about £10 to £35 per square metre, at the time of writing (April 2021). Typically available in rolls of 2 metre or 4 metre in width, and lengths of up to 25 metres, synthetic grass can also be purchased in tile form for smaller areas, from some distributors.
The price of installation can vary widely and is determined by many things, particularly the kind of grass you're laying and the nature of the surface on which you're laying it. A ballpark price of forty to fifty pounds per sq mtr will give you a sense of the sorts of costs associated with installation. Artificial Grass Cleaning Urmston
If you want your new artificial grass to always look its best, you'll still have to clean and take care of it, even if it's considered a low maintenance option. A lot of property owners with artificial grass in Urmston just lose interest in their new lawn once it's been installed. This is by no means recommended, as dead leaves, dirt particles and debris should be regularly removed in order to prevent your lawn from sustaining damage. You shouldn't use a metal pronged lawn rake for this process, but instead use a brush with soft bristles to gently remove this detritus.
To effectively clean stained areas of lawn, you should use either an appropriate artificial grass cleaner which will kill bacteria and give it a fragrant smell, or you could use a water and vinegar concoction in a half and half solution (which a lot of homeowners swear by). To keep the grass fibres looking bouncy, supple and soft, and also minimise static electricity, some homeowners in Urmston choose to sprinkle or spray the surface of their grass with fabric softener. Your new artificial grass will look great and last for many years to come, if you care for and clean it effectively.
Artificial Grass Edging Urmston
Your imitation grass will require some kind of edging if it is to be installed upon a soft surface where there's a base layer of sand. This edging is to keep the grass and the sand in place. If you fail to put in a suitable edging, the sand will continually move around when you stand, walk or sit on it, and in time you'll get bumps and lumps in the grass, together with numerous other issues.
Some artificial grass edgings do a better job than others, and you will find that there are different styles and materials that you can choose between. Materials such as plastic planks, sleepers, pressure treated timber, flexible plastic/galvanised metal, blocks/bricks or paving, can be used to construct a sturdy edging for your artificial grass.
The best sort of edging is to enclose your grassed area with patio slabs, so the whole thing is contained, although sleepers and blocks can be just as effective.
If your fake grass has been formed into a circular or curved pattern or shape, a flexible edging will be necessary to keep it in position, and define the grass area from whatever else surrounds it (i.e. bark, flower bed or shingle). Such flexible solutions can be extremely useful, but not always so effective because they are much lighter and can buckle and get moved around with time, meaning that you might eventually have to concrete them for extra stability.
Unless it's solely for decorative reasons, you will not actually need an edging if your artificial grass in Urmston is being laid onto a solid surface like concrete or paving slabs.

Artificial Grass for Dogs Urmston

There are many advantages to installing artificial grass in your garden in Urmston, especially when you are thinking of its viability for pets. Artificial grass never becomes muddy, therefore no more muddy paw marks throughout your house, and it also means your dog can no longer dig holes into the ground.
Synthetic grass isn't affected by brown staining from urination, and other doggy messes can be cleared up quickly and easily. A simple way of cleaning any deposits on artificial grass is to spray the infected area with a mild disinfectant, which will drain away quickly, then follow this up with a bit of a rub down with a clean mop or cloth. Your synthetic grass lawn should then look perfect once more, with no lasting damage.
Your dog will thank you for laying artificial grass on top of concrete or another unforgiving surface. A special underlay can be installed over the hard surface before laying the synthetic grass to generate a more natural, springy feel. Artificial Grass Over Decking
If you do not care for your wooden decking properly, it can soon start looking scruffy and tired. Decking is rather an expensive investment and restoring it is not likely to be cheap. Covering your wooden decking with artificial grass is just one idea to improve its appearance, assuming that the decking is structurally sound. Any algae or moss that is present will have to be removed, and the decking given a complete cleaning. For artificial grass to be efficiently laid on top of decking, the spaces between the boards should be no greater than one centimetre. If the gaps are bigger than this, but you choose to go ahead anyway, you might find that the grass will sag and look unsightly. You could attempt to reduce or infill any significant gaps, if this is at all feasible.
Before covering over your deck, it is best to give it a coat of wood preservative to help extend its life and stop it from rotting. Instead of using glue for the fixing, it is better to nail or staple the artificial grass into place.
